ACE Funding Rates Plunge Into Deep Negative Territory

ACE saw deeply negative funding rates hold for ten minutes straight, meaning traders betting on a price drop were paying significant ongoing fees to buyers to keep their positions open.

A Crowded Room of Sellers

ACE $0.1813

Imagine ACE is trading at about $0.18. Suddenly, a huge wave of traders rushes to bet that the price will drop. Because so many people want to make the exact same bet, the market tilts heavily to one side.

Ten Minutes of Heavy Imbalance

Across a ten-minute span, the balancing fee for holding these bets stayed unusually deep in negative territory, peaking at minus 0.19% before settling around minus 0.18%, while the price barely moved.

Understanding the Funding Rate

This balancing mechanism is the funding rate. When it turns negative, traders betting on a decline pay cash directly to traders betting on an increase, incentivizing buyers to step up and balance the market.

Why Ten Alerts Matter

A single fee spike can be temporary noise, but ten alerts in a row show sustained behavior. Sellers are so eager to maintain their downward bets that they are actively paying continuous fees to stay in the trade.

What This Does Not Predict

A negative funding rate does not guarantee the price will drop. When the short side becomes this crowded, even a minor price bounce can panic sellers into closing their trades, triggering a sharp upward surge.

The Key Mental Model

Don't think negative funding means the price is guaranteed to fall. Think of it as a crowded boat leaning hard to one side, making the market vulnerable to sharp moves in either direction.
